I. Core Pain Points of Cross-Border Marketing: Why Is It Difficult to Locate Active Users?
-
High Proportion of Invalid Accounts, Active Users "Hidden Deep"
In the overseas number databases acquired by overseas enterprises, there are generally 30%-50% invalid accounts, including those not activated on WhatsApp, cancelled, or long-term dormant accounts. Statistics from a cross-border e-commerce enterprise targeting the Middle East market show that among its 100,000 numbers to be marketed, only 38,000 are active WhatsApp accounts, and the rest are invalid numbers. The promotional information previously sent to these invalid numbers not only failed to generate conversions but also wasted nearly 30,000 yuan in SMS costs.
-
Vague User Portraits, Activity ≠ Demand
Even if active WhatsApp users are found, marketing will still fail if their real needs cannot be matched. For example, promoting high-end business software to the active "student group" in the European market—even if users check messages frequently, they will not make purchases. Instead, they may block the enterprise account due to irrelevant information interference, affecting subsequent reach.
-
Fragmented Cross-Border Data, Precision Limited by "Information Silos"
The user data acquired by enterprises is often scattered across different channels (such as e-commerce platform orders, social media follows, and ad click records), making it impossible to integrate and analyze the correlation between user activity and needs. For instance, knowing that a user has made a purchase on an e-commerce platform (having demand) but being unsure whether they are an active WhatsApp user (whether they can be reached) leads to positioning gaps.

V. Practical Suggestions for Enterprises Using WhatsApp Number Screening
-
Hierarchical Screening to Avoid User Loss Due to "Over-Precision"
First, use WhatsApp Number Screening to locate "active accounts + core markets," then gradually add demand dimensions with ITG Global Screening. Avoid setting too many conditions at once, which may result in too few target users. For example, first screen "active users in the United States," then add "cross-border shopping needs," and finally superimpose "consumption budget" to gradually narrow the scope.
-
Optimizing Screening Strategies by Combining WhatsApp Interaction Data
Regularly analyze the interaction of screened users (such as message open rate, response rate, and link click rate). If the interaction rate of users in a certain dimension is low (e.g., the response rate of users following "high-end digital products" is only 5%), adjust that dimension in the next screening or supplement more precise demand tags through ITG Global Screening.
-
Adapting to Different Market Characteristics to Customize Screening Rules
User activity characteristics vary across markets: users in Southeast Asia are more active in the evening, while users in Europe pay more attention to data privacy. Enterprises can adjust the "active time period" screening condition in WhatsApp Number Screening for target markets and strengthen compliance verification with ITG Global Screening to improve screening adaptability.
